Lorenz, Andrea; Spindler, Michael (2005): Properties of benthic foraminifera Cibicidoides wuellerstorfi from sediment core PS62/012-2 [dataset]. PANGAEA, https://doi.org/10.1594/PANGAEA.316012, In supplement to: Lorenz, Andrea (2005): Variability of benthic foraminifera north and south of the Denmark Strait. PhD Thesis, Mathematisch-Naturwissenschaftliche Fakultät der Christian-Albrechts-Universität zu Kiel, Germany, 139 pp, urn:nbn:de:gbv:8-diss-16462
